Millwall v Albion - from The Den

This live event has finished

Latest

  • Full-time: Millwall 1 Albion 2
  • Barnes returns - and scores
  • El-Abd fires the second on 50
  • Wood responds for ten-men Lions
  • Albion top of the table

The home goal came on 79 minutes after a high ball was delivered towards Henderson and Wood at the far post. No one got in a clean header but it fell for Wood to shoot home left-footed from a tight angle.

Millwall had a better little spell - but they  are now down to ten. Chris Taylor flicked out a boot as Kuszczak dived at his feet and has been red-carded.

Was almost three when Barnes had a header cleared off the line by Trotter. Dicker's clever turn and cross created the chance. Milwall immediately countered from the clearance - and Dicker had sped back 50 yards to make an important tackle.

What a delighted scorer! Adam El-Abd made it 2-0 right in front of the 2,468 away fans. Orlandi delivered a corner he helped Buckley to win, Hammond challenged for the header and the ball bounced in front of El-Abd, who whacked it in right footed.

Another scare right on HT and Kuszczak was decisive as he dived off his line to push the ball away during a scramble. Albion looked the classier side in the first half and Buckley should have got the second goal after rounding Forde. But Millwall are a long way from being a beaten side yet.

As I was saying, Albion had already got the ball dwn and played a bit. The goal came on the 17th minute when Bruno ventured forward, Buckley got away down the right and his low cutback was fired in by the right foot of Barnes.
